Overview

The Doctor of Philosophy (PhD.) in Education (by Research Only) of Kabale University aims at developing a student's intellectual hindsight about contemporary issues affecting education. The students are equipped with 21st Century learning and managerial skills appropriate in blending a critical and analytical approach appropriate to supporting the development of paradigms for sustainable social education. The PhD. student will be exposed to various leading themes in the science of global education, education leadership, planning and management, as well as advanced sociological, colonial, postcolonial and indigenous education realities that articulate the historical, cultural and contemporary patterns of education progression. The PhD. student will also be exposed to more contemporary themes as follows;
  1. Education psychology,
  2. Social justice education,
  3. Curriculum studies,
  4. Education leadership and management;
  5. Sociological perspectives of education,
  6. Comparative and international education (global education);
  7. Curriculum development, implementation and evaluation;
  8. Language Education;

Entry Requirements

Applicants to the PhD programmes must meet the general requirements for admission to Graduate Programmes set by National Council for Higher Education (NCHE) and Kabale University. Specially, applicants must possess the following:

  1. Must have either a relevant Bachelor’s degree or its equivalent from a recognized university or institution of higher learning.
  2. Must have a relevant Master’s degree from a recognized University and/or Institution of Higher Learning recognised by NCHE. A Postgraduate Diploma in Education or Equivalent is an added advantage.
  3. Any other Master’s degree that may not be relevant but the applicant MUST have evidence of published materials relevant or related to the programme of study.
  4. Evidence of Recognition of Prior Learning that is equivalent to the qualification that is to be pursued. For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L), a prospective candidate shall first get clearance from NCHE to be eligible for admission.
  5. Present a scholarly written statement of research intent that is in line with the PhD. in Education programme scope.
  6. A detailed Curriculum Vitae.
  7. Three recommendation letters signed at least by two academics at a PhD. level or higher, and one professional referee.
  8. Fresh graduates of a Master’s degree should have at least one year of relevant working experience.
